Asset Value (NPV) Screening
Use this skill for a quick, public discounted-cash-flow (DCF) screening of an
asset. Given a year-by-year revenue series, an OPEX series (or a flat value), and
a CAPEX schedule (or a single year-0 spend), it computes net cash flow, discounts
it to a net present value (NPV), and estimates IRR and payback. It is a
transparent placeholder that should guide users toward the validated NeqSim
field-development DCF utilities and the NeqSim MCP runFieldEconomics workflow.

Inputs
annual_revenue_musd: sequence of annual revenues in million USD (one per year).
annual_opex_musd: a flat OPEX or a per-year sequence in million USD.
capex_schedule_musd: a single year-0 spend or a per-year sequence in million USD.
discount_rate_fraction: annual discount rate (default 0.08).
tax_rate_fraction: flat tax on positive operating profit (default 0.0).
Outputs
net_cash_flow_musd: per-year revenue - OPEX - tax - CAPEX.
discounted_cash_flow_musd: per-year discounted cash flow.
cumulative_cash_flow_musd: running (undiscounted) cumulative cash flow.
npv_musd: net present value.
irr_fraction: internal rate of return (or None if not identifiable).
payback_year / discounted_payback_year: first year cumulative turns non-negative.
total_capex_musd / total_revenue_musd: roll-up totals.
value_warning: ok (NPV>0), watch (NPV=0), or high (NPV<0).
neqsim_available: whether the optional NeqSim package is importable.
assumptions: public assumptions and required follow-up.
Engineering Method
For each year, operating profit is revenue - OPEX; tax is
tax_rate * max(0, operating profit); net cash flow is
operating profit - tax - CAPEX. NPV discounts each net cash flow at year-end:
NPV = sum(CF_t / (1 + r)^t) for t = 1..N. IRR is the rate that zeroes NPV,
found by bisection over a wide bracket (returns None when there is no sign
change). Payback is the first year cumulative cash flow becomes non-negative.
This skill models no inflation, depreciation, uplift, ring-fencing, financing,
or working capital. It is a placeholder that must be replaced by validated NeqSim
economics for any quantitative or commercial use.
Python Usage Pattern
from asset_value_npv_screening import AssetValueModel
model = AssetValueModel()
result = model.evaluate(
annual_revenue_musd=[0.0, 300.0, 320.0, 280.0, 230.0, 180.0],
annual_opex_musd=40.0,
capex_schedule_musd=[600.0, 200.0, 0.0, 0.0, 0.0, 0.0],
discount_rate_fraction=0.08,
tax_rate_fraction=0.78,
)
print(result.npv_musd)
print(result.irr_fraction)
print(result.payback_year)
print(result.value_warning)
Validated NeqSim Path
This screening is a placeholder. For real asset economics use:
- The field-development DCF utilities in
neqsim.process.util.fielddevelopment
for cash-flow modelling, fiscal regimes, and uncertainty (see the
neqsim-field-economics skill).
- The NeqSim MCP
runFieldEconomics tool for an orchestrated NPV/IRR evaluation
with tax regimes (Norwegian NCS, UK, generic) and Monte Carlo sensitivity.
